A 20-minute drive takes you to Huangbai Mountain Scenic Area, a natural oxygen bar with 97% forest coverage. Taking a breath here feels like your lungs have been completely cleansed! I personally recommend coming in autumn when the forest is dyed in layers of colors like a spilled palette, perfect for photos.
Tips: It’s a 3-hour self-drive from Zhengzhou, and the mountain roads are very beginner-friendly! Remember to bring a jacket because the temperature difference between day and night in the mountains is big. Don’t get cold while stargazing on the terrace at night 🚗
